#54889b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54889b is composed of 32.9% red, 53.3%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.8% cyan, 12.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 196.1 degrees, a saturation of 29.7% and a lightness of 46.9%. #54889b color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#001137.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#54889b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#54889b has RGB values of R:84, G:136,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 5539995.

Shades and Tints of #54889b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f5f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#54889b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707b7f is the less saturated color, while #01aeee is the most saturated one.
